Despite the visible results of weight-loss drugs, a veil of secrecy surrounds their use, revealing the desperate measures some individuals take to secure prescriptions.
Ellen's experience illustrates the lengths people may go to obtain weight-loss drugs like Wegovy, including falsifying information to meet prescription requirements.
Semaglutide medications offer a glimmer of hope in addressing obesity, yet concerns linger about their long-term effectiveness and potential for users to regain lost weight.
While drugs like Wegovy are designed for obese patients, their appeal has broadened, attracting a wider audience, raising questions about their proper use and ethics.
